===Accolades=== {{anchor|Honors|Awards}} At the [[29th Golden Globe Awards]], Cort and Gordon were nominated as [[Golden Globe Award for Best Actor β Motion Picture Musical or Comedy|Best Actor]] and [[Golden Globe Award for Best Actress β Motion Picture Musical or Comedy|Best Actress β Motion Picture Musical or Comedy]], respectively.<ref>{{cite web |title=Harold and Maude |url=https://goldenglobes.com/film/harold-and-maude/ |publisher=[[Golden Globe Awards]] |access-date=14 December 2023}}</ref> The film was selected for preservation in the [[National Film Registry]] in 1997, along with others deemed "culturally, historically or aesthetically significant" by the [[Library of Congress]].<ref>{{cite web|url=https://www.loc.gov/film/titles.html |title=National Film Registry list of films 1989β2006 |publisher=[[Library of Congress]] |access-date=2011-09-08}}</ref><ref>{{cite news |title=New to the National Film Registry |work=Library of Congress Information Bulletin |date=December 1997 |volume=56 |number=17 |url=https://www.loc.gov/loc/lcib/9712/nfr.html |access-date=2020-10-13}}</ref> In September 2008, ''[[Empire (magazine)|Empire]]'' ranked ''Harold and Maude'' number 65 on their list of the "500 Greatest Movies of All Time".<ref>{{cite magazine| title = Empire's 500 Greatest Movies of All Time (numbers 73β64)|magazine=[[Empire (magazine)|Empire]] |url= http://www.empireonline.com/500/85.asp |date=November 2008 |access-date= 2011-08-21 |archive-url=https://web.archive.org/web/20120308194419/http://www.empireonline.com/500/85.asp |archive-date=2012-03-08}}</ref> ''[[Entertainment Weekly]]'' ranked the film number four on their 2003 list of "The Top 50 Cult Films".<ref name="EWCult">{{cite magazine | title = The Top 50 Cult Films | magazine = [[Entertainment Weekly]] | date = May 23, 2003}}</ref> ====American Film Institute lists==== ''Harold and Maude'' has repeatedly been ranked among the various lists compiled by the [[American Film Institute]] (AFI). In 2000. the film ranked number 45 on [[AFI's 100 Years...100 Laughs]], a list of the top 100 comedies.<ref>{{cite web |title=AFI's 100 Years...100 Laughs |url=https://www.afi.com/afis-100-years-100-laughs/ |publisher=[[American Film Institute]] |access-date=2016-08-06 |archive-url=https://web.archive.org/web/20160624052741/http://afi.com/Docs/100Years/laughs100.pdf |archive-date=2016-06-24 |url-status=live}}</ref> Two years later, ''Harold and Maude'' ranked number 69 on [[AFI's 100 Years...100 Passions]], honoring the greatest love stories of the past century.<ref>{{cite web|title=AFI's 100 Years...100 Passions |url=https://www.afi.com/afis-100-years-100-passions/ |publisher=[[American Film Institute]] |access-date=2016-08-06 |archive-url=https://web.archive.org/web/20110313150603/http://www.afi.com/Docs/100Years/passions100.pdf |archive-date=March 13, 2011 |url-status=live}}</ref> In 2006, the film ranked number 89 on [[AFI's 100 Years...100 Cheers]], recognizing the most inspiring films.<ref>{{cite web|title=AFI's 100 Years...100 Cheers |url=https://www.afi.com/afis-100-years-100-cheers/ |publisher=[[American Film Institute]] |access-date=2016-08-06 |archive-url=https://web.archive.org/web/20110313150511/https://www.afi.com/Docs/100Years/cheers100.pdf |archive-date=March 13, 2011 |url-status=live}}</ref> In June 2008, AFI revealed its [[AFI's 10 Top 10|10 Top 10]], the 10 best films in 10 "classic" American film genres, placing ''Harold and Maude'' at number nine in the romantic comedy genre.<ref>{{cite web | title = AFI Crowns Top 10 Films in 10 Classic Genres |website=[[ComingSoon.net]] |date=2008-06-18 |url=https://www.comingsoon.net/movies/news/46072-afi-crowns-top-10-films-in-10-classic-genres |access-date=2008-06-18 |archive-url=https://web.archive.org/web/20080818100312/http://www.comingsoon.net/news/movienews.php?id=46072 |archive-date=2008-08-18 |url-status=live}}</ref><ref>{{cite web |title=AFI's 10 Top 10 |url=https://www.afi.com/afis-10-top-10/ |publisher=[[American Film Institute]] |access-date=June 4, 2024}}</ref>
